Handing off SQL lint duty for Quarrystone. Rules live in the tangle-lint repo; CI blocks merges on uppercase keyword violations and missing semicolons. Don't disable the join-alias rule — Ferrin tried, broke two dashboards. If the linter daemon wedges, restart it from the ops box. To unlock the ops box keyring after restart, use the passphrase below.

unlock words, fawig-bagef: olidor-holir-istox-holath-tamys-quenion-giliel

Visitors and new starters at Merrowvale House may use the wellness rooms on the third floor, provided a booking is made at least one hour in advance through the Quillden scheduling panel near the lifts. Sessions run in forty-minute blocks with a ten-minute reset between bookings. Food is not permitted inside, and the dimmer settings must be returned to default on exit. Unbooked entry trips an alert to the duty warden. To unlock the wellness corridor, present your badge and enter the code shown below.

door code, tawef-bahof: bdg-LMFWZ-8

## Recovery — Glyphport Encoding Service

If a support agent is locked out of the Glyphport admin panel, uploads still process but encoding-detection overrides stop working. Do not requeue files; detection reruns automatically after unlock. Steps: verify the agent's identity per policy, open the recovery console, select the locked account. The console then prompts for the recovery passphrase printed below.

recovery phrase for fajeg-kawep: druix-gorius-briax-ulaeth-fraox-lammir-pelox-jormir-pelwyn-julir